The Character of a Steward - Titus 1:7

The Character of a Steward - Titus 1:7 

INTRODUCTION

A steward must be a person of high moral character. This is demonstrated in the qualifications of a bishop. As a steward of God, he must not be selfwilled. He has to realize that his life and his possessions are not his own. In addition to this, he must not be easily distracted or overcome by anger, wine, fightings, or money. Each of these items effects an individual’s ability to think and act rationally. As a steward, a man must give himself to a high level of character and morality. After all, it is not his work or his possessions, but those of his master. As stewards of God, believers must not allow themselves to become distracted from the task at hand, properly caring for the things of God.
